Basics: Why You Need SEO

There are various ways to get your website
noticed online. You can:
- Advertise with a PPC service such as Google's AdWords
program;
- Advertise on another website for a fee;
- Advertise in a popular newsletter for a fee;
- Get traffic for free by implementing SEO
techniques
Ideally most webmaster's want to get
free traffic to their website and the only way to do this
successfully is to be sure you're website gets seen in any one
of the major search engines; Yahoo!, MSN and Google.
If you're website isn't located within the top-ten search
results for a given keyword related to your business, you'll
end up missing out on that fantastic targeted traffic you need
in order to make your business successful.
You have a website for a reason, you either:
- Sell goods and services online;
- Are an affiliate and recommend other people's products
for a fee online;
- Earn your income by showing ads on your website that
other's subsequently click and earn you an income;
- Or it's an informative website about a local business
that you'd like to drive more traffic to.
Regardless of your reasons for having a website, you need
visitors and the best way to get highly targeted traffic is to
have a well-optimized website that comes up in the search
engines for a word or phrase related to what it is your website
offers.
When someone types in a phrase into their favorite search
engine (called keywords), they are looking for something
specific. Either they're researching a product or looking
to purchase a product.
It's these keywords coupled with
the SEO work you do on your website, that will bring in that
targeted traffic you need in order to be successful.

Can You Still Be Successful Without
SEO?
SEO is a constant, ongoing process. The search engines
are always improving the search results for their site
visitors. That being said, there are some common SEO
basics that have held true ever since the Internet heard of the
term SEO.
Part of the reason why SEO is so important for your website
is because, above all, the search engines are nothing more than
a computer program. Without proper SEO used on your site,
the search engines can only hazard a guess as to what each page
on your website is all about.
You wouldn't walk into your doctor's office and say "Guess
what's wrong with me?" would you? No. You'd
specifically tell them what your symptoms are and with that
knowledge, they use their background, experience and education
to give you a diagnosis.
The same is true for a search engine. Without using
search engine optimization on your website, the search engines
program can only "guess" what topic your website is all
about. When you optimize your site, you are giving the
search engine details about your site which then allows it to
make an educated decision as to where to rank your website
based on that criteria.
To reiterate, if you're looking to get targeted traffic to
your website, there's no better way than to implement search
engine optimization techniques on your website.
